Last week I mentioned four 70-year-old ticket booths still standing in
Disneyland’s Fantasyland. We found them all! The first – a medieval circus tent – is between Fantasyland Theater and It’s a Small World. It blends in with popcorn
stands and gift shops, so you could look right at it and never notice. The second
is a mushroom at the entrance of Alice in Wonderland. The lighthouse ticket
booth is at the entrance to the Storybook Canal Boats. This ride was closed for
maintenance during our visit, but luckily the lighthouse is outside the construction
site fencing. The fourth – a cottage – is near the Dumbo Circus Train, which is
also down for maintenance. I assume they’re replanting the succulent “quilt”
and upgrading Storybookland miniatures. It was hard to get a shot, as the cottage is completely shrouded in fences and scaffolding. I’m taking that as a good sign.
If Disney had decided to get rid of it, it would already be gone.
